Common failures in supply systems
The water supply system carries potable water under pressure to every fixture in the building. Problems here can cause real damage and affect water quality.
Connection leaks are probably the most common issue. Check every visible joint, particularly under sinks, at toilets, and around the water heater. Water traces, corrosion, or white mineral deposits usually point to a slow leak that's been there a while.
Abnormal water pressure
Too much pressure damages appliances and accelerates leaks. Too little points to obstructed piping, a partially closed valve, or a problem on the municipal side. Use a pressure gauge to measure static pressure, which should sit between 40 and 80 PSI.
Lead or polybutylene supply piping is a major issue that needs to land in your report immediately. Lead is a health risk; polybutylene (gray or blue pipes) has a track record of premature failures.
Corrosion and deterioration

Check the visible piping in the basement, crawl space, and near the water heater. Corrosion shows up as greenish staining on copper, rust on galvanized steel, or discoloration on plastic. Heavily corroded pipes need to be flagged for short-term replacement.
Connections between dissimilar metals create galvanic corrosion. Copper running directly into galvanized steel without a proper dielectric union will deteriorate fast at the junction. Look for it.
Common drainage problems
The drainage and venting system carries wastewater out by gravity and provides the ventilation that makes the whole thing work. Defects here cause odors and backups, and sometimes signal worse structural issues.
Slow drains are the most obvious symptom. If several fixtures drain slowly at once, the blockage is in the main line, not at the individual traps. Test each drain and note the speed.
Inadequate venting
A bad venting system causes gurgling drains, sewer odors, and traps that get siphoned dry. Make sure each group of fixtures has access to proper venting. Vents must extend through the roof, never terminate in the attic.
Drainage piping with inadequate slope won't flow correctly. The recommended slope is 1/4 inch per foot. Sections with reverse slopes or flat runs will catch debris and eventually clog.
Leaks and damage
Look carefully under sinks and around toilets for wastewater leaks. These are particularly nasty because they can cause hidden water damage and mold before anyone notices.
Aging cast-iron drain pipes corrode from the inside. Tap exposed pipes gently with a screwdriver — a hollow or dull sound means advanced corrosion. ABS and PVC pipes can crack, particularly at connections.
Fixtures and equipment to watch
Every plumbing fixture has its own failure modes. Your inspection has to be systematic, or you'll miss them.
Water heater
The water heater deserves close attention because a failure can flood a basement. Check the age (date is on the nameplate), look for rust or corrosion, and test the pressure relief valve.
Water traces at the top or base of the tank mean leaks. Calcium buildup on connections suggests slow weeping. The pressure relief valve must have a discharge pipe that ends near the floor and is never connected directly to a drain.
Toilets and faucets
A toilet that rocks on its base has a failed wax ring, a rotted floor, or both. Test stability by pushing gently on the bowl. Leaks at the base leave water traces or stains on the floor.
Operate every faucet to check function. Drips, controls that are hard to turn, leaks at the connections — document them. Modern single-lever faucets should move with no real effort.
How to test without exceeding visual inspection scope

Your mandate is a visual, non-invasive inspection. You don't disassemble components, open walls, or do destructive testing.
To test drains, run water for 30 to 60 seconds and watch the flow. Listen for odd noises. Check under the sink while water is running to catch active leaks. That's a perfectly acceptable non-invasive test.
Flush toilets and watch the tank refill. The mechanism should stop running completely once the level is reached. A weak flush or very slow refill points to problems.
The limits of your inspection
You can't, and shouldn't, inspect the plumbing hidden in walls or under slabs. If visual clues raise a flag (moisture stains, odors, noises), recommend a specialized inspection by a licensed plumber.
Same goes for sewer line interiors and septic tanks. Those need specialized equipment. Your job is to spot visible symptoms and recommend further investigations when warranted.
Document what you find, clearly
Photographic documentation is essential for plumbing defects. A photo of an active leak, a corroded pipe, or a clogged drain does more for your report than any paragraph.
For each problem you find, give the exact location, the nature of the defect, and your recommendation. Skip vague language like "have plumbing checked." Be specific: "active leak detected at supply line connection under kitchen sink — repair required."
Classifying defects
Classify your observations by urgency. An active leak needs immediate repair. Aging but functional pipes can be flagged for future planning. That hierarchy is what helps the client prioritize.
